The Blaine Nomination Fight at Chicago Convention

Dramatic first ballot at the Chicago Republican gathering shows Blaine leading Arthur with strong cross-state support. Amid clashes over adjournment and Logan rumors, Blaine gains on second and fourth ballots, while Arthur struggles. the crowd roars as Blaine nears a majority and delegates jockey for final tally.

Anxious Crowd Weighs Blaine Nomination at Convention

Report from a crowded street scene shows Republicans and Democrats debating the convention outcome. Voters discuss Blaine's rising votes and Arthur’s decline across ballots, with mixed feelings about nomination prospects and party unity. The Western Union posted bulletins repeatedly as crowds watched the results unfold.
